Quote:
Originally Posted by Jimmy Joe
What about lubricating qualities of a heated blend? This is of course going to be ultimitely variable with percentage, types of fuel/oil used, but through testing a rough approximation standard could be developed.
If I were going to do blends, I would be concerned about this.
As the vegetable oil has a MUCH better lubrication than diesel, the lubricity of the heated blend (even at 5% WVO), would be significantly better than cold diesel.
